How to Choose the Best Wireless Microphones with Headset Microphone

1

Frequency Response & Clarity

Broadcast needs a natural, uncolored sound. We're looking for mics that avoid that harsh, ice-picky top end and retain warmth without getting muddy in the low-mids. A slightly recessed high-end can often be preferable to avoid sibilance-those annoying 's' sounds that chew through the mix.

2

Stability & Range

Dropped signals are a career killer. We tested each system's range and susceptibility to interference from Wi-Fi, cell signals, and other common broadcast culprits. Look for systems with robust frequency hopping and a clear line of sight for best results.

3

Comfort & Ergonomics

You might be wearing this headset for hours. Ill-fitting gear leads to distractions and compromised audio. We assessed weight distribution, adjustability, and overall comfort for extended wear.

4

Dynamic Range & Noise Floor

A low noise floor is crucial for capturing subtle nuances in your voice without added hiss or hum. Good dynamic range ensures you can handle loud peaks without clipping, which is vital for live broadcasts where audio levels can fluctuate.

5

Battery Life & Charging

Nobody wants to deal with dead batteries mid-stream. We clocked actual battery life under realistic usage conditions and evaluated charging times and convenience.

Buying Guide

Don't be fooled by cheap options - they almost always cut corners on build quality and RF stability. Paying a little more upfront for a reputable brand often saves headaches down the line. Consider a system with multiple channels if you're broadcasting with multiple talent; it's a real pain to re-sync mics during a live show. Finally, factor in the cost of replacement batteries - they drain surprisingly fast.

UHF (Ultra High Frequency) generally offers more channels and less interference in urban areas, but VHF (Very High Frequency) can sometimes perform better in rural environments with less RF clutter. For most broadcast situations, UHF is the safer bet.
Keep the receiver away from power sources and electronic devices. A directional antenna can help focus the signal. Frequency hopping is your friend - let the system automatically scan for clear channels.
Most systems are designed for indoor use, but outdoor performance depends heavily on the environment. Line of sight is critical; obstacles significantly reduce range. Check the manufacturer's specs for outdoor performance guidelines.
In some regions, you may need a license to operate wireless microphones. Check your local regulations to avoid fines. Using unlicensed frequencies can also lead to interference issues.
Listen carefully through headphones while speaking normally. If you hear excessive hiss, hum, or room noise, adjust the mic placement, reduce gain, or consider using a noise gate in your audio software.
